mysql关键词显示sql异常怎么解决?

在日常开发中,用mysql进行查询的时候,有一个比较少见的关键词exists,我们今天来学习了解一下这个exists这个sql关键词的用法,这样在工作中遇到一些特定的业务场景就可以有更加多样化的解决方案

括号中的子查询并不会返回具体的查询到的数据,只是会返回true或者false,如果外层sql的字段在子查询中存在则返回true,不存在则返回false
即使子查询的查询结果是null,只要是对应的字段是存在的,子查询中则返回true,下面有具体的例子

1、首先进行外层查询,在表t1中查询满足条件的column1

2、接下来进行内层查询,将满足条件的column1带入内层的表t2中进行查询,

3、如果内层的表t2满足查询条件,则返回true,该条数据保留

4、如果内层的表t2不满足查询条件,则返回false,则删除该条数据

5、最终将外层的所有满足条件的数据进行返回

当初次在机器上安装完Mysql时,你可以匿名进行访问数据库或者以不带口令的root身份进入数据库.另外如果你是一个管理员,你还要进行一些用户的建立及授权,这又涉及到设置密码的问题.下面我们就讨论一下如何设置密码: 首先我们应该知道Mysql数据库中的口令存储必须用password()函数加密它.因为在user表中是以加密形式存储口令,而不是作为纯文本.如果你没有加密,直接在数据库中执行以下语句: 复制代码 代码如下: use mysql insert into user (host,user,p

业务场景:关联不同数据库中的表的查询 比如说,要关联的表是:机器A上的数据库A中的表A && 机器B上的数据库B中的表B. 这种情况下,想执行"select A.id,B.id from A left join B on ~~~;"那是不可能的,但业务需求不可变,数据库设计不可变,这就蛋疼了.. 解决方案:在机器A上的数据库A中建一个表B... 这当然不是跟你开玩笑啦,我们采用的是基于MySQL的federated引擎的建表方式. 建表语句示例: CREATE TABL

有时表或结果集包含重复的记录.有时它是允许的,但有时它需要停止重复的记录.有时它需要识别重复的记录从表中删除.本章将介绍如何防止发生在一个表中重复的记录如何删除已经存在的重复记录. 防止重复表中的发生: 可以使用PRIMARY

有2个不同的方法增加用户:通过使用GRANT语句或通过直接操作MySQL授权表.比较好的方法是使用GRANT语句,因为他们是更简明并且好像错误少些. 下面的例子显示出如何使用MySQL客户安装新用户.这些例子假定权限根据以前的章节描述的缺省被安装.这意味着为了改变,你必须在MySQL正在运行同一台机器上,你必须作为MySQL root用户连接,并且root用户必须对MySQL数据库有insert权限和reload管理权限.另外,如果你改变了root用户口令,你必须如下的MySQL命令指定它. 你

  • 对代码、编程感兴趣的可以关注老K玩代码和我交流!

  • 这个事情,不是一个法律的事情,是一个态度的事情,享受 GPL 的成果,是应该给社区回馈的。
  • 国内电子书厂商文石(Onyx)被指拒绝发布其电子书设备源码,违反 GPL v2 开源协议。

国内电子书厂商 Onyx 无视 GPL v2 协议,中国被喷

  • 修复部分应用分类不准确
  • 新增记忆视图的同时记录对应的zoom level、解决slider同步问题
  • 修改默认搜索为即时搜索
  • 修复桌面解压缩文件显示两个同名文件
  • 修复重命名操作,后面显示文字问题
  • 修复链接打开文件失败提示
  • 修复4K屏幕切换到计算机目录闪退
  • 修复快速启动栏取消固定最后一个应用异常
  • 修复快速启动栏图标重叠
  • 修复无法获取新安装应用图标
  • 修复收纳栏按钮显示异常
  • 新增界面状态(正在充电、未充电和已充满),tooltips同步显示状态

优麒麟 20.04 LTS 系统更新 V4,优化高清屏支持,上架 6 款新应用

  • 现在,谷歌计划通过 Chrome 86 中的一项新功能来解决耗电问题,该功能可以通过在标签页处于后台时关闭不必要的 JavaScript 计时器和跟踪器来减少能耗。这项实验性的 Chrome 功能可以限制标签的后台流程,包括检查滚动位置的跟踪器 、报告日志并分析与广告互动的活动。

Chrome 新特性,可将设备续航延长 2 小时


  • 阅读、分享《》,有机会获得《JavaScript高级程序设计》1本
  • 阅读、分享《》,有机会获得《Python核心编程》1本

按关键字截取字符串 :
substring_index(被截取字段,关键字,关键字出现的次数)

  • 树的重心 何谓重心 树的重心:找到一个点,其所有的子树中最大的子树节点数最少,那么这个点就是这棵树的重心,删去重心后,生成的多棵树尽可能平衡. 树的重心可以通过简单的两次搜索求出,第一遍搜索求出每个结 ...

我要回帖

更多关于 sql异常怎么解决 的文章

 

随机推荐